How they compare
Libya currently reports 2.8% against 2.7% in Rwanda, a difference of 0.1%.
The two have swapped places 1 time across 11 shared years of data; in 1960 it was Rwanda ahead.
Libya ranks 127th and Rwanda ranks 128th of 144 countries.
Across the 6 decades both report, Libya averaged higher in 4 and Rwanda in 2.
